3. A Grim Suicidal Act
This image shows what was left of Germanwings flight 9525 after its deadly decent into the French Alps claiming the lives of all 150 on board. The crash was deliberately caused by the co-pilot Andreas Lubitz who had been declared unfit for work for suicidal tendencies - something which he managed to keep from his employers. Lubitz locked the pilot out of the cockpit before he began to steer the plane into a mountain.
